Rajinikanth's Vitals Now Normal



Rajinikanth's vital parameters have now returned to normal levels.

Hospital officials say that the southern superstar is well into recovery, and is spending time with family.

As per reports, he is still being kept in the ICU in order to prevent infection and restrict visitors.

Currently, Rajinikanth is on an oral diet, post the gastric infection that he was admitted with.

Rajinikanth was admitted in a Chennai hospital on May 13, with fever and fluid retention. This infection rapidly morphed into acute gastro-intestinal and respiratory problems.

It may take a while before we see Rajinikanth back in his larger-than-life avatar, as the superstar of South cinema has been admitted to a hospital for the third time in the past two months.
Fans have been earnestly praying for his speedy recovery and the doctors have assured that Rajinikanth’s health is gradually stabilizing.
Rajinikanth is presently undergoing treatment for lung and liver ailments at Sri Ramchandra Medical Centre at Porur where he was hospitalized on Saturday. On Monday, the doctors conducted a minor surgical procedure to remove excess fluid from the actor’s lungs and he is said to be doing better since then.
Meanwhile, there has been a rumour that Rajini sir is suffering from lung cancer.
Special teams of doctors are attending to the actor to investigate the root of the problem and provide him the necessary treatment. In addition, doctors have advised that Rajini restrict visitors completely to avoid recurring infections.
Meanwhile, the fate of Rajinikanth’s next film Rana hangs in the balance as the superstar is not likely to resume work soon.

Rajinikanth works his appeal on healing center patients



The doctors at St. Isabel Hospital in Mylapore have removed phlegm from Rajini’s chest and he has been feeling a lot better. So instead of just dozing all the time, Rajini has been meeting other patients and enquiring about their health.

Doctors say even the sickest of patients have smiled after meeting Rajinikanth. “He is full of energy and his health condition isn’t stopping him from thinking about the others,” a doctor is quoted as saying.

Rajinikanth was hospitalised on Wednesday last week. The superstar’s health has been out of sorts ever since he began filming his next movie Rana on April 29. On the inaugural day of the shoot, he was hospitalized briefly and was advised total rest for a few days. But Rajini returned to work only to make his health worse and was hospitalised again. He is likely to be discharged soon.

Rajnikanth agrees but withdraws



Smash Telugu hit, Magadheera starring Ram Charan Teja and Kajal Agarwal is to be released in Tamil as Maaveeran. The production house, Geetha Arts and Superstar Rajinikanth share an association that goes back a long way. So the makers invited the great man as the guest of honor for the grand music launch that was scheduled to take place in Chennai with Telugu luminaries such as Megastar Chiranjeevi and Allu Arjun. Rajinikanth agreed to grace the occasion but had to pull out at the last minute.
Apparently, the Superstar wishes to maintain a low profile after the controversy that sprang up during elections, when television channels were said to have captured the lucky party that got his vote. It is being claimed that the election commissioner might order re-polling at this booth. Since he is in the eye of the storm, he felt that he should withdraw.

Rajinikant back in Bollywood



One of Rajinikanth’s smash hits Badsha is being dubbed in Hindi and will be released next month. The Superstar’s Badsha was a blockbuster in which he played an underworld don and an auto driver. The film was directed by Suresh Krissna.
Pairing up with Rajini in this film was Nagma. The other supporting cast includes Raghuvaran, Vijayakumar, Janakraj, and Devan. Music for Badsha was scored by Deva. The audio launch of the Hindi version is slated to be held very soon and sources report that Rajini will participate in it.

Controversy Over Who Rajinikanth Voted For



There are few public personalities that Tamil Nadu loves as much as actor Rajinikanth.

So who he voted for in yesterday's election has become a hot topic. Especially because television cameras that followed him into the polling booth seemed to capture his hand hovering near the two-leaves election symbol of Jayalalithaa's AIADMK.

That may have led to some uneasy conversation a few hours later when Rajinikanth sat next to DMK Chief M Karunanidhi at a screening of new film Ponnar Shankar. Mr Karunanidhi hopes to return as the Chief Minister of Tamil Nadu. The period film is based on the novel written by him by the same name.

In 1996, Rajinikanth had famously declared "Even God can't save Tamil Nadu if Jayalalithaa is elected to power". The DMK won that election. The superstar later made up with Jayalalithaa and she attended his daughter's wedding in Chennai in November 2004.

Amitabh Bachchan to do cameo in Rajinikanth's Rana



Amitabh Bachchan and Rajinikanth are finally coming together again. Yes, you heard it right, the superstars will been seen together in upcoming multilingual film Rana.

If sources are to be believed, Amitabh Bachchan will be doing a cameo role in KS Ravikumar directorial Rana. The actor will be seen in a few scenes in the second half of the film. But other details about his character has been kept under wraps.

Amitabh Bachchan and Rajinikanth have acted in many Hindi films like Andha Kanoon, Giraftar, Hum etc. However, the movie also features Deepika Padukone, Vidya Balan and Rekha in the key roles.

Oscar award winner AR Rahman will score the music, Ratnavelu will handle the camera and Charles Darby will be the technical director of the film. Rajini's daughter Soundarya Rajinikanth is jointly producing the movie with Eros International.

Rajini and Kamal to act together



Yes, the news is confirmed! What the fans have been looking forward to seems to be finally happening for the Superstar and the Ulaganayagan have indeed decided to come together on screen. The director who has managed this feat is none other than the veteran K.Balachander who has made several movies with the two stalwarts together. This film, however, will not be a full length feature film but a short film.
There is a connection between the start of this film and the building in Payanoor that is about to be built dedicated to all the talents in Tamil Cinema. The laying of the foundation stone for the building has been complete and the actual work will start soon and that will also mark the commencement of this short film starring Rajini and Kamal with K Balachander calling the shots.
